Code/CMake

[Ubuntu CMake] VSCode CMake build&debug (C++)

capaca 2023. 4. 19. 12:36

예전에 vscode에서 c++을 컴파일 하기 위해

.json 파일을 이용해서 하는 것인 줄 알고 vscode 이용을 포기했던 기억이 있다. 

cmake를 이용하면 아주 간단하다😂

글 내용은 원문을 참고했다.

 

 

1. Extensions 설치 

- c++ 관련한 extenstions 들을 설치한다

1,4,5 번 설치

 

2. 프로젝트 만들기

- 원하는 구조의 프로젝트를 만들고 , cpp 파일을 작성한다.

- cmakelist를 작성하는 것이 어렵다면 Ctrl+Shift+P를 누르고 cmake:QuickStart > excutable 을 누르면 main.cpp를 포함하는 basic한 cpp이 생성된다고 함

 

- Ctrl+Shift+P > CMake:Select a Kit > 원하는 GCC type 선택

왼쪽하단 내용 변경

- Ctrl+Shift+P > CMake:Select Variant > Debug

 

Run을 클릭하면 실행